команда cp просто не копирует - PullRequest
0 голосов
/ 29 июля 2011

Я работаю над сценарием оболочки и по какой-то причине, когда я говорю

cp full_path/* full_path_directory/ 

Я получаю ошибку. Я повторил команду, и когда я запускаю то, что она выводит в интерактивной оболочке, она работает. Я не могу понять, почему это не будет работать в сценарии оболочки. Я использую полные пути, а не абсолютные. Я попытался поставить косую черту в конце каталога назначения, а затем не ставить косую черту ... что еще это может быть?

Ошибка:

cp: /opt/local/apache2/htdocs/baseline/*: No such file or directory

Поэтому, когда я повторяю это, я получаю:

/opt/local/apache2/htdocs/baseline/* /opt/local/apache2/htdocs/test/

1 Ответ

1 голос
/ 29 июля 2011

Это означает, что это говорит. В каталоге /opt/local/apache2/htdocs/baseline/ нет файлов, или у вас нет прав на чтение каталога. Что ls показывает вам?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...